「読み込みインジケーター」または「進行状況スピナー」とも呼ばれる読み込みアイコンは、特定の操作またはリクエストの進行中の処理または読み込み状態を示すために最新のソフトウェア アプリケーションで使用される重要なユーザー インターフェイス (UI) 要素です。 AppMasterのno-codeプラットフォームのコンテキストでは、プラットフォーム上で開発された Web、モバイル、およびバックエンド アプリケーションをユーザーが操作するときに、ユーザーに視覚的なフィードバックを提供するという重要な目的を果たします。
ユーザーはデジタル システムと対話するとき、自分のアクションや入力に対する即時の応答を期待します。ただし、特に複雑なデータ処理や API を介したリモート サーバーとの通信が含まれる場合、すべての操作を即座に実行できるわけではありません。このようなシナリオでは、操作の読み込み状態をユーザーに効果的に伝えることが重要です。そうすることで、ユーザーは何かが起こっていることを理解し、アプリケーションが応答しなくなったり失敗したりすると想定しなくなります。ここでロードアイコンが役に立ちます。
Nielsen Norman Group が実施した調査によると、応答時間が遅れると、ユーザーの認知的負荷とフラストレーションのレベルが増加します。このため、ソフトウェア アプリケーションでは、適切な視覚的な合図とフィードバックを提供することで遅延の認識を最小限に抑えることが重要になります。ロード アイコンは、アプリケーション内のさまざまな操作の処理またはロード状態を効果的に伝えることでユーザーの関与を維持するため、この点で重要な役割を果たします。
AppMasterプラットフォームでは負荷アイコンを簡単に追加およびカスタマイズできるため、顧客は重要な操作中にユーザーと効果的にコミュニケーションできるようになります。 AppMasterの豊富な UI ライブラリでは、さまざまなスタイルのロード アイコンが利用可能であり、さまざまなアプリケーションのテーマや設計に最大限の適応性を保証します。さらに、顧客はAppMasterの強力な UI カスタマイズ機能を利用して、カスタムのロード アイコンを作成することもできます。
ロード アイコンは通常、回転する円や一連の点などのアニメーション グラフィックとして表示され、ロード状態中に表示されます。その主な機能は次のとおりです。
- アクションがバックグラウンドで実行されていることをユーザーに示し、システムが動作していることをユーザーが理解できるようにします。
- 操作の進行中にユーザーが特定の UI 要素を操作できないようにし、エラーや望ましくない結果が発生する可能性を最小限に抑えます。
- 正確な完了時間が不確実な場合でも、継続的なアニメーションを使用してユーザーのエンゲージメントを維持することで、進捗の感覚を提供します。
ロード アイコンがユーザー エクスペリエンスに有益となるさまざまなシナリオがあります。次のとおりです。
- データの取得、ロード、または処理操作中には、データのサイズと複雑さに応じて時間がかかることがあります。
- API リクエスト、データベース クエリ、またはユーザーがトリガーしたイベントから生じるその他のサーバー側アクションからの応答を待機するとき。
- フォームの送信中、または検証、分析、または外部システムとの通信を伴う可能性のあるユーザー入力の処理中。
- 複雑な UI 要素の初期化またはレンダリング中は、ロードに時間がかかるため、ユーザーの操作とシステムの応答の間のギャップを埋めることができます。
機能的な利点に加えて、ロード アイコンには美的および心理的価値もあります。魅力的で適切にデザインされたロード アイコンは、アプリケーションの知覚品質を向上させ、ポジティブなユーザー エクスペリエンスに貢献します。ユーザーのアクションとシステムの応答の間のギャップを埋めることで、インタラクティブで魅力的なノード システムであるかのような錯覚を生み出します。これは、ユーザーの満足度を維持し、ユーザーの離脱を防ぐために非常に重要です。
AppMasterプラットフォームで構築されたアプリケーションでロード アイコンを使用する場合は、いくつかのベスト プラクティスを考慮することが重要です。
- ロード アイコンが見やすく、重要な UI 要素やコンテンツを妨げないようにします。
- 影響を受ける UI 要素の上や画面の中央など、論理的な場所にアイコンを配置します。
- アプリケーションの美しさやテーマと一致する、適切なサイズとデザインを使用してください。
- ユーザーにとってよりスムーズで自然な読み込みエクスペリエンスを作成するには、持続時間とイージング アニメーション プロパティの使用を検討してください。
- 可能であれば、実行されている操作に関する追加のコンテキストまたは情報を提供してください。たとえば、テキストによる説明、推定時間、進捗率などは、ユーザーが進行中のプロセスをよりよく理解するのに役立ちます。
結論として、ロード アイコンは、重要な視覚的フィードバックを提供し、ソフトウェア アプリケーション内のさまざまな操作中にユーザー エンゲージメントを維持することにより、全体的なユーザー エクスペリエンスに貢献する重要な UI 要素です。 AppMasterのno-codeプラットフォームは、Web、モバイル、バックエンド アプリケーション内でのロード アイコンのシームレスな組み込みとカスタマイズを容易にし、最終的にはよりインタラクティブで応答性の高い、ユーザー フレンドリーな製品につながります。